A ‘New Game of Thrones’ spin-off about Daenerys’ ancestors is being planned

Another “Game of Thrones” project about the Targaryens is in development. This time by author Mattson Tomlin.

HBO is developing a new ‘Game of Thrones’ series, reports ‘The Hollywood Reporter’ (THR).

The streaming service is working with Mattson Tomlin, a screenwriter who worked on Matt Reeves’ ‘The Batman’ and is co-writing the upcoming sequel. He is also writing the comedy film adaptation of Keanu Reeves’ “BRZRKR” and an animated series “Terminator”.

The new series is about Aegon Targaryen, an ancestor of Daenerys Targaryen, and is a direct prequel to ‘House of the Dragon’. It tells the story of the bloody and brutal conquest of Westeros by the Targaryen. The story follows Aegon the Conqueror as he conquers the continent of Westeros with his sisters (who were also his wives) Rhaenys and Visenya and their dragons. In just two years, Aegon managed to unite six of the Seven Kingdoms, with only Dorne successfully resisting.

A THR source describes the project as a “back to basics” version of George RR Martin’s fantasy universe.

Since the 2019 finale of ‘Game of Thrones’, many possible spin-offs have been discussed, some even making it into development, while others were cancelled.

So far, two spin-offs have been made: “House of the Dragon,” which begins its second season on Sky Show this summer, and “A Knight of the Seven Kingdoms: The Hedge Knight,” which begins production this year and of which is based on Martin’s books “Tales of Dunk and Egg”.
